日韩免费,日 韩 a v 在 线 看,北京Av无码,国模蔻蔻私拍一区

2025年必備硬件:開發(fā)APP的專業(yè)配置有哪些?

一、APP開發(fā)所需技術(shù)探究

APP的開發(fā)旅程是一場從理念到現(xiàn)實的精彩演繹。我們需要對APP的功能進行深入分析,梳理出核心需求,繪制功能需求表、思維導圖和原型圖等文件。UI設(shè)計師則負責打造app的靚麗面容,讓APP在視覺上更加吸引人。而開發(fā)人員的任務(wù)則是根據(jù)原型圖將設(shè)計轉(zhuǎn)化為實際的應(yīng)用。

在軟件技術(shù)方面,我們需要掌握圖像處理利器Photoshop、矢量圖形制作工具Illustrator等。為了快速構(gòu)建應(yīng)用原型,Axure RP、Sketch等原型設(shè)計工具也是我們的得力助手。動效設(shè)計和交互設(shè)計同樣重要,After Effects和Principle能夠幫助我們實現(xiàn)更加流暢的用戶體驗。在開發(fā)技術(shù)方面,由于iOS/Android的內(nèi)置瀏覽器基于webkit內(nèi)核,因此我們在開發(fā)webApp時,主要采用html或html5、CSS3、JavaScript技術(shù)進行UI布局,實現(xiàn)C/S架構(gòu)軟件功能。服務(wù)端則可以選擇java、php、ASP等技術(shù)。

2025年必備硬件:開發(fā)APP的專業(yè)配置有哪些?

我在開發(fā)過程中的得力伙伴是Apple Macbook Pro 13.3,搭配MacOS Big Sur11.0.1系統(tǒng),以及Sketch Mac版 V70.3軟件,讓開發(fā)過程更加順暢。

二、蘋果APP開發(fā)工具大揭秘

開發(fā)蘋果APP,首先需要掌握的是蘋果官方的開發(fā)工具,那就是Objective-c和c語言。接下來,讓我們一起走進蘋果APP的開發(fā)流程:

1. 激發(fā)創(chuàng)意,形成開發(fā)App軟件的靈感。

2. 構(gòu)思APP的主要功能,設(shè)計功能架構(gòu)。

2025年必備硬件:開發(fā)APP的專業(yè)配置有哪些?

3. 構(gòu)思大概的界面,使用流程設(shè)計。

4. 編寫大功能模塊的代碼。

5. 編寫大概的界面模塊。

6. 將界面和功能連接,形成APP的大致demo。

7. 試用和體驗demo,根據(jù)實際情況進行修改。

2025年必備硬件:開發(fā)APP的專業(yè)配置有哪些?

8. 在0.8版本左右時,加入生產(chǎn)環(huán)境的圖標和部分UI圖片。

9. 如果沒有大的錯誤,0.9版本可以嘗試尋找beta用戶進行測試。

10. 根據(jù)測試用戶的反饋,重復修改和優(yōu)化。

11. 完成APP后,加入appicon、iTunesArtwork等UI元素,反復測試無誤后,上傳至iTunes等待審核。

那么,如何發(fā)布蘋果APP呢?必須獲得ISO開發(fā)證書。獲取證書的過程包括提交CSR、證明CSR、下載并安裝開發(fā)證書等步驟。接下來,需要設(shè)置注冊設(shè)備,獲取設(shè)備的UUID。然后,我們需要創(chuàng)建APPID和PROVISIONING PROFILE,并安裝provisioning證書。整個過程需要細心和耐心,但當你看到你的APP在App Store上被全世界的人下載和使用時,所有的努力都會變得值得。蘋果應(yīng)用開發(fā)公司的穩(wěn)固立足之道與安卓開發(fā)必備工具

2025年必備硬件:開發(fā)APP的專業(yè)配置有哪些?

一、創(chuàng)建開發(fā)Provisioning Profile并安裝Provisioning證書

在蘋果應(yīng)用開發(fā)中,Provisioning Profile的創(chuàng)建和Provisioning證書的安裝是不可或缺的一環(huán)。對于新創(chuàng)的蘋果應(yīng)用開發(fā)公司來說,如何在激烈的市場競爭中立足同樣重要。單純地依賴外包業(yè)務(wù)雖能帶來短期收益,卻不利于企業(yè)的長期發(fā)展。要想在蘋果應(yīng)用市場中占得一席之地,公司需注重APP的數(shù)量與品牌雙方面的建設(shè)。一方面,通過開發(fā)盡可能多的APP來創(chuàng)造現(xiàn)金流;另一方面,打造自有品牌的蘋果應(yīng)用,致力于提升用戶活躍度和口碑傳播。

二、團隊技術(shù)與品牌策略并重

對于一個追求長遠的蘋果應(yīng)用開發(fā)公司來說,精湛的技術(shù)與合理的策略缺一不可。要想吸引用戶的眼球,除了功能強大、創(chuàng)意獨特的應(yīng)用外,還需考慮如何提升用戶愿意轉(zhuǎn)發(fā)分享的動力。為此,公司需將提升用戶體驗和增強用戶粘性作為重要目標。

三、安卓開發(fā)的必備工具

2025年必備硬件:開發(fā)APP的專業(yè)配置有哪些?

對于安卓開發(fā)而言,選擇合適的開發(fā)工具能夠提高開發(fā)效率和產(chǎn)品質(zhì)量。以下是一些常用的安卓開發(fā)工具:

1. Eclipse with ADT:

Eclipse作為Java開發(fā)環(huán)境,因其免費和與其他Android工具的強大組合功能而受到歡迎。尤其是與Android Development Tools(ADT)插件的結(jié)合,為開發(fā)者提供了便捷的開發(fā)體驗。

2. Android SDK and AVD Manager:

Android SDK提供了多種重要功能,包括管理不同版本的Android SDK、第三方附件、工具、設(shè)備驅(qū)動程序和文件等。AVD Manager則用于管理模擬器配置,幫助開發(fā)者模擬目標移動設(shè)備的運行環(huán)境。

2025年必備硬件:開發(fā)APP的專業(yè)配置有哪些?

3. Android模擬器和實際移動設(shè)備:

開發(fā)者在完成應(yīng)用開發(fā)后,必須針對目標設(shè)備進行測試。模擬器雖然功能強大,但無法替代實際移動設(shè)備的使用環(huán)境。實際設(shè)備的測試是不可或缺的。

4. Android Debug Bridge (adb):

adb是一個重要的工具,可以連接模擬器和設(shè)備,使其他工具能夠生效。它還可以進行文件傳輸、程序安裝/卸載、設(shè)備調(diào)試等功能。

5. Dalvik Debug Monitor Server (DDMS):

2025年必備硬件:開發(fā)APP的專業(yè)配置有哪些?

DDMS提供了檢查、調(diào)試以及與模擬器和設(shè)備交互的功能。開發(fā)者可以使用DDMS檢查運行中的程序和線程,探索文件系統(tǒng),收集各種信息,甚至模擬電話和短信狀態(tài)。

6. LogCat:

LogCat是Android的日志系統(tǒng),可以提供系統(tǒng)中相關(guān)的診斷信息。開發(fā)者可以通過Eclipse或adb讀取LogCat數(shù)據(jù),將應(yīng)用程序的調(diào)試和診斷信息發(fā)送到LogCat。

7. Draw 9-Patch:

這款工具能夠幫助開發(fā)者更方便地完成應(yīng)用程序的圖形設(shè)計。它可以將傳統(tǒng)的PNG圖像文件轉(zhuǎn)化為更靈活、更適合手機應(yīng)用開發(fā)的可擴展圖像文件。

2025年必備硬件:開發(fā)APP的專業(yè)配置有哪些?

這些工具和策略對于安卓開發(fā)來說至關(guān)重要,掌握它們將有助于提高開發(fā)效率、優(yōu)化用戶體驗并助力企業(yè)在競爭激烈的市場中立足。使用The Hierarchy Viewer簡化NinePatch文件創(chuàng)建與UI布局調(diào)試

一、引言

在移動應(yīng)用開發(fā)中,NinePatch文件的創(chuàng)建和UI布局調(diào)試是兩個至關(guān)重要的環(huán)節(jié)。它們直接影響到應(yīng)用的顯示效果和用戶體驗。為此,開發(fā)者需要借助一些工具來簡化這些過程,提高開發(fā)效率和產(chǎn)品質(zhì)量。其中,“The Hierarchy Viewer”就是這樣一款強大的工具。

二、關(guān)于NinePatch文件的創(chuàng)建

在快速顯示效果的環(huán)境中,NinePatch文件的創(chuàng)建過程可以通過相關(guān)工具進行簡化。NinePatch文件主要用于Android開發(fā)中,它是一種特殊的圖像文件,可以為應(yīng)用程序提供可伸縮的邊界,以適應(yīng)不同屏幕尺寸和分辨率的設(shè)備。簡化這一創(chuàng)建過程,意味著開發(fā)者能夠更高效地制作應(yīng)用,減少因適配不同設(shè)備而帶來的工作量。

2025年必備硬件:開發(fā)APP的專業(yè)配置有哪些?

三、關(guān)于The Hierarchy Viewer

The Hierarchy Viewer是一個強大的工具,開發(fā)者可以通過獨立應(yīng)用程序或者Eclipse perspective訪問它。其主要作用是在應(yīng)用程序運行過程中,查看程序的UI布局。這個工具提供了一個直觀的圖表,展示了應(yīng)用程序的布局和視圖層級情況。通過它,開發(fā)者可以迅速判斷程序UI布局是否存在問題,如組件重疊、布局不合理等。這對于開發(fā)者在調(diào)試和優(yōu)化UI布局時,提供了極大的便利。

四、The Hierarchy Viewer如何助力NinePatch文件創(chuàng)建

通過The Hierarchy Viewer,開發(fā)者可以清晰地了解到應(yīng)用程序的UI布局情況,從而更準確地定位到需要應(yīng)用NinePatch文件的區(qū)域。例如,在某些需要自適應(yīng)布局的情境中,開發(fā)者可以通過該工具發(fā)現(xiàn)某些視圖元素在不同設(shè)備上顯示不一致的問題,然后針對這些問題,通過調(diào)整NinePatch文件來優(yōu)化顯示效果。The Hierarchy Viewer不僅可以幫助開發(fā)者調(diào)試UI布局,還可以間接地輔助NinePatch文件的創(chuàng)建過程。

五、結(jié)語

2025年必備硬件:開發(fā)APP的專業(yè)配置有哪些?

The Hierarchy Viewer是一款強大的開發(fā)工具,它能夠幫助開發(fā)者簡化NinePatch文件的創(chuàng)建過程,并有效提高UI布局的調(diào)試效率。在移動應(yīng)用開發(fā)過程中,合理使用這款工具,可以大大提高開發(fā)效率和產(chǎn)品質(zhì)量,為開發(fā)者帶來更好的開發(fā)體驗。未來隨著技術(shù)的不斷發(fā)展,我們期待更多類似的工具出現(xiàn),為開發(fā)者提供更多便利和選擇。


本文原地址:http://m.czyjwy.com/news/65761.html
本站文章均來自互聯(lián)網(wǎng),僅供學習參考,如有侵犯您的版權(quán),請郵箱聯(lián)系我們刪除!
上一篇:2025年必備指南:開發(fā)App必讀書籍與必備知識清單
下一篇:2025年必備網(wǎng)站APP開發(fā)手冊:構(gòu)建并下載優(yōu)質(zhì)軟件解決方案